"Do we like this, or do we like like this?": Reflections on a Human-Centered Machine Learning Approach to Sentiment Analysis
Abstract: Machine Learning is a powerful tool, but it also has a great potential to cause harm if not approached carefully. Designers must be reflexive and aware of their algorithms’ impacts, and one such way of reflection is known as human-centered machine learning. In this paper, we approach a classical problem that has been approached through ML - sentiment analysis - through a Human-Centered Machine Learning lens. Through a case study of trying to differentiate between degrees of positive emotions in reviews of online fanfiction, we offer a set of recommendations for future designers of ML-driven sentiment analysis algorithms.
